    Have you ever wondered about the concept of “nonracial” communication? It refers to interactions that occur without any consideration or influence of race or racial identity. These conversations strive to be colorblind, focusing instead on the content of the discussion rather than the ethnic backgrounds of the individuals involved.

    In nonracial communication, people aim to connect based on shared interests, experiences, or values, without letting race play a role in the conversation. This approach seeks to promote equality and inclusivity by fostering relationships that are free from racial biases or stereotypes.

    Remember, Nonracial is an adjective that describes something that is not related to race or does not discriminate based on race. It is crucial to use it in contexts where the absence of racial distinctions or biases is being emphasized.
